Oshawa Dodgers 12, Brantford Red Sox 9

WOW we did it again.
We fell behind 5-0 after 3 1/2 innings.
Dodgers’ starter Adam Clarke (1-0) pitched a great game going 6
solid innings, giving up 6 runs (2 earned) on 6 hits while striking
out 3.
Our defence let us down early but as we always say "no lead is
safe." Over the next 3 1/2 innings the Dodgers scored 12 runs to
take a 12-6 lead but as we say "no lead is safe".
Reliever Chris England came in and pitched 1+ innings and Chad
Stone came in the 8th and got 3 outs with 2 runners on base.
Jamaal Joseph (0-0-2) pitched the 9th and stuck out the side for
his second save of the series, final score 12-9.
The series is now tied at 2 games each and the 5th and deciding
game goes tomorrow (Wednesday August 6) in Brantford at 8:00
PM.
